    Got my trans temp gauge installed. With air temp in the high 80s, and about a 30 minute drive with a few WOT runs in 1st and 2nd, the gauge got as high as 195*.

    One interesting thing, to me at least. The Auto Guage had three terminals: Sender, Switched 12V, and Ground. At first I didn't connect the ground terminal and the gauge read WAY high, like 2X degrees F. When I could hold my hand on the trans pan the gauge was reading over 250*. Not sure why it needs a ground terminal but it does. Readings seemed reasonable with ground terminal grounded.
